J.K. Lakshmi Cement, a prominent player in the Indian cement industry, is headquartered in J.K. Nagar, Rajasthan. Established in 1982, the company has made significant strides in the construction materials sector, primarily focusing on the production of high-quality cement and allied products. With a strong operational presence across various regions in India, J.K. Lakshmi Cement has built a reputation for its innovative manufacturing processes and commitment to sustainability. The company offers a diverse range of cement products, including Ordinary Portland Cement (OPC) and Portland Pozzolana Cement (PPC), known for their durability and performance. J.K. Lakshmi Cement's dedication to quality and customer satisfaction has positioned it as a trusted brand in the market, earning accolades for its contributions to infrastructure development. With a robust distribution network and a focus on technological advancement, J.K. Lakshmi Cement continues to play a vital role in shaping India's construction landscape.

In 2025, JK Lakshmi Cement reported significant carbon emissions, totalling approximately 72,443,535,000 kg CO2e for Scope 1, 237,401,500 kg CO2e for Scope 2, and 80,371,290 kg CO2e for Scope 3 emissions. This data reflects a comprehensive approach to emissions reporting, covering all three scopes. The company has set ambitious climate commitments, aiming for net-zero emissions across all scopes by 2050, as indicated by their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) commitment established in 2023. This long-term target underscores their dedication to reducing their carbon footprint in the construction materials sector. In the previous year, 2024, JK Lakshmi Cement's emissions were reported as 5,827,444,130 kg CO2e for Scope 1, 186,551,000 kg CO2e for Scope 2, and 136,442,000 kg CO2e for Scope 3.
